Asio flammeus
Found this little fellow resting in shrubs, early in the morning. he short-eared owl is a medium-sized owl. It has large eyes, a big head, a short neck, and broad wings. Its bill is short, strong, hooked and black. Its plumage is mottled tawny to brown with a barred tail and wings. The upper breast is significantly streaked. Females are slightly larger than males. The yellow-orange eyes of Short-eared owl are exaggerated by black rings encircling each eye, giving the appearance of them wearing mascara, and large, whitish disks of plumage surrounding the eyes like a mask.
Seen at Little Rann of Kutch which is a desert.
